To properly control your project , it’s crucial that you comprehend its layout. This involves familiarizing the several documents and their roles . Recognizing the arrangement and how each piece connects to the complete will immensely boost your productivity. Furthermore , examining the current notes can offer important insights into the codebase's history .
Code Best Approaches
Maintaining a structured codebase is crucial for team output and long-term development. Consider some key recommendations to promote superior outcomes.
- Use a uniform identification convention for resources.
- Keep code notes informative and descriptive.
- Regularly review your code for potential problems.
- Utilize versioning techniques appropriately to separate modifications.
- Document your project with ample explanations and guides.
By adhering to these recommended practices, you can considerably boost the reliability and usability of your repository.
Managing Your Repository Effectively
To maintain a robust repository, planned management is vital . This requires more than just adding changes ; it's about creating a systematic approach. Consider implementing the following:
- Employ a defined branching strategy to manage feature work.
- Carry out frequent code inspections to discover potential issues .
- Adhere to consistent version messaging guidelines for enhanced understanding .
- Automate operations where practical, such as quality and creation.
- Observe repository performance to identify problems early.
By implementing these practices , you can considerably enhance the productivity of your developers’ development efforts and reduce the possibility of bugs .
Selecting A Correct Storage Structure
Meticulously planning your data structure is essential for endeavor success . Consider aspects like group reach, programming process , and anticipated increase when choosing between simple versus nested organization . A organized data organization promotes cooperation, streamlines upkeep , and improves overall output.
Secure Your Repository: A Guide
Protecting your project repository is vital for maintaining security. Here's a brief overview to help you in safeguarding here it.
- Require copyright verification for each contributors .
- Frequently audit permissions and eliminate unnecessary access levels .
- Utilize branching safeguards to restrict unauthorized commits to the core stem.
- Update your project tools recent with the newest security patches .
- Explore using a specific analysis application to identify likely flaws.
Huge Repository Optimization
Effectively managing substantial repositories can be challenging, especially as information grow. Large repository optimization involves a range of methods aimed at improving speed and lowering storage costs. This procedure might include categorization data, de-duplication, moving to cold storage unnecessary data, and using optimized storage systems. A well-executed improvement program results in a quicker system, improved use of capacity, and a less burden on the infrastructure.